From: | momjian(at)postgresql(dot)org (Bruce Momjian - CVS) |
---|---|
To: | pgsql-committers(at)postgresql(dot)org |
Subject: | pgsql-server/ oc/TODO rc/bin/psql/command.c |
Date: | 2002-08-14 05:49:22 |
Message-ID: | 20020814054922.792964765EA@postgresql.org |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-committers |
CVSROOT: /cvsroot
Module name: pgsql-server
Changes by: momjian(at)postgresql(dot)org 02/08/14 01:49:22
Modified files:
doc : TODO
src/bin/psql : command.c
Log message:
I guess I'd vote for changing the code to be
sys = malloc(strlen(editorName) + strlen(fname) + 10 + 1);
if (!sys)
return false;
sprintf(sys, "exec '%s' '%s'", editorName, fname);
(note the added quotes to provide a little protection against spaces
and such). Then it's perfectly obvious what the calculation is doing.
I don't care about wasting 20-some bytes, but confusing readers of the
code is worth avoiding.
regards, tom lane
From | Date | Subject | |
---|---|---|---|
Next Message | Gerhard Hintermayer | 2002-08-14 06:04:35 | Re: [INTERFACES] libpgtcl modifications |
Previous Message | Bruce Momjian | 2002-08-14 05:43:18 | Re: libpgtcl modifications |